1. 5344 HIGH STREET (South Side) No 75 TR 0942 NE 2/14 II GV 2. A timber-framed building refaced in C18. 2 storeys. Front stuccoed but the timber-framing with brick infilling exposed in the west wall. Tiled roof, with renewed brick stack. Modillion eaves cornice. 4 sashes with glazing bars intact on the 1st floor only. Modern shop front and to the west of it an C18 carriage archway flanked by pilasters with entablature over having relief of 2 gilded lions in the frieze and double doors each of 6 panels. Nos 51 to 61 (odd). 61A, 63 to 67 (odd). 67A, 69 to 71 (odd). 75 and the rear part of 75 form a group with all items in The Churchyard. Listing NGR: TR0096942756
